    is bipolar recognised as a disability

    Bipolar disorder has long been recognized by the Social Security Administration as a legitimate basis for the payment of disability benefits. If you are a disability claimant who has been diagnosed with bi-polar disorder symptoms, there are two ways you should apply for benefits - and when you apply, you can and should use both arguments.
